Features to Look For

1. Arch Support: The best orthopedic insoles for flat feet provide targeted arch support to help your feet align properly and relieve pain.

2. Cushioning: Look for insoles that offer plush cushioning to absorb shock and make each step feel like walking on clouds.

3. Durability: You want insoles that can withstand daily wear and tear while offering long-lasting support and comfort.

4. Custom Fit: Insoles that can be easily trimmed or molded to fit your shoe perfectly are always a winner.

5. Breathability: Opt for insoles designed with breathable materials to keep your feet dry and comfy throughout the day.

Comparing Top Brands for the Best Orthopedic Insoles for Flat Feet

In the sea of brands available, it’s crucial to pinpoint the ones that truly deliver quality. Brands like Superfeet, Dr. Scholl’s, and Powerstep have garnered a reputation for producing some of the best orthopedic insoles for flat feet. Let’s delve into what makes each of these brands noteworthy.

Superfeet insoles, for example, are well-known for their exceptional arch support and wide range of designs tailored for various needs. Consistently hailed by athletes and those on their feet all day, they strike a balance between support and comfort. Similarly, Dr. Scholl’s insoles offer a customized fit with their wide selection tailored to different foot issues, making them ideal for those new to orthotics. Powerstep products, on the other hand, are particularly lauded for their firm arch support, which effectively caters to those with flat feet seeking added stability and pain relief.

Tips on Maintaining Your Insoles

Keeping your orthopedic insoles in top shape is crucial for maintaining their effectiveness. Regularly inspect them for signs of excessive wear or damage—they won’t support your feet properly if they’re past their prime. Wash them periodically (according to the manufacturer’s guidelines) to keep them fresh. And don’t forget to let them air out when not in use, especially after a long day. With a bit of care, your insoles can continue to offer the best support for your flat feet.
